![]() Главная страница Случайная страница Разделы сайта А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ника |
Типовые подпрограммы - функции⇐ ПредыдущаяСтр 11 из 11
Цель работы: Приобрести навыки использования функций, разработанных пользователем, в качестве подпрограмм. Подготовка к лабораторной работе: В процессе подготовки к лабораторной работе необходимо повторить такие элементы языка как: понятие функции, структура типизированной функции, списки фактических и формальных параметров, вызов типовой функции. В соответствии с заданием разработать алгоритм решения задачи, описать его в виде схемы и составить программу на языке Си.
Порядок выполнения работы: 1. Получить допуск у преподавателя. 2. Создать исходный файл с программой на языке Си. 3. Провести отладку программы. 4. Выполнить программу. 5. После проверки правильности результатов решения показать их преподавателю.
Содержание отчета: 1. Номер, тема и цель лабораторной работы 2. Задание к лабораторной работе. 3. Схема алгоритма. 4. Программа на языке Си. 5. Результаты решения.
Контрольные вопросы: 1. Типы функции, используемые в программе на языке Си. 2. Структура функции, определенной пользователем. 3. Отличие типовой функции от безтиповой функции. 4. Типы параметров функции. 5. Глобальные и локальные идентификаторы.
Задание к лабораторной работе: Разработать программу для выполнения над матрицей размером 5х5 операций в соответствии с вариантом. На печать вывести исходную матрицу и полученный результат с текстовым комментарием.
Варианты заданий: 1. Вычисление количества элементов матрицы, больших 1 и меньших 5. 2. Вычисление среднего арифметического отрицательных элементов матрицы. 3. Вычисление суммы элементов нечетных строк матрицы. 4. Вычисление количества положительных элементов в четных строках матрицы. 5. Вычисление суммы элементов матрицы. 6. Вычисление количества отрицательных элементов матрицы. 7. Вычисление суммы положительных элементов матрицы. Забиваем Сайты В ТОП КУВАЛДОЙ - Уникальные возможности от SeoHammer
Каждая ссылка анализируется по трем пакетам оценки: SEO, Трафик и SMM.
SeoHammer делает продвижение сайта прозрачным и простым занятием.
Ссылки, вечные ссылки, статьи, упоминания, пресс-релизы - используйте по максимуму потенциал SeoHammer для продвижения вашего сайта.
Что умеет делать SeoHammer
— Продвижение в один клик, интеллектуальный подбор запросов, покупка самых лучших ссылок с высокой степенью качества у лучших бирж ссылок. — Регулярная проверка качества ссылок по более чем 100 показателям и ежедневный пересчет показателей качества проекта. — Все известные форматы ссылок: арендные ссылки, вечные ссылки, публикации (упоминания, мнения, отзывы, статьи, пресс-релизы). — SeoHammer покажет, где рост или падение, а также запросы, на которые нужно обратить внимание. SeoHammer еще предоставляет технологию Буст, она ускоряет продвижение в десятки раз, а первые результаты появляются уже в течение первых 7 дней. Зарегистрироваться и Начать продвижение 8. Вычисление суммы элементов нижнего левого треугольника матрицы. 9. Вычисление суммы элементов верхнего правого треугольника матрицы. 10. Вычисление суммы элементов четных строк матрицы. 11. Вычисление суммы элементов нечетных столбцов матрицы. 12. Вычисление количества отрицательных элементов четных строк матрицы. 13. Вычисление количества элементов матрицы, кратных 5. 14. Вычисление суммы элементов главной диагонали матрицы. 15. Определение минимального значения среди положительных элементов матрицы. 16. Вычисление суммы четных элементов матрицы. 17. Определение номера строки с наибольшей суммой элементов. 18. Определение максимального значения среди элементов, находящихся под главной диагональю. 19. Определение наибольшего из элементов, кратных 3. 20. Определение наименьшего из элементов главной диагонали. 21. Вычисление количества нулевых элементов матрицы. 22. Определение наибольшего из нечетных элементов матрицы. 23. Вычисление среднего арифметического для элементов матрицы, больших 2 и меньших 5. 24. Определение номера столбца с наименьшей суммой элементов. 25. Определение максимального значения среди отрицательных элементов матрицы. 26. Вычисление суммы элементов, расположенных ниже побочной диагонали матрицы. 27. Вычисление суммы элементов матрицы от первого элемента до минимального элемента.
Примечание: Исходную матрицу задать самостоятельно с помощью датчика случайных чисел.
|